What is a SOC Chiplet?

SOC Chiplets, or System on Chiplets, are the newest trend in semiconductor technology. While traditional SoCs integrate all the components of a computer system onto a single chip, SOC Chiplets take this concept a step further by breaking down these components into smaller, more manageable pieces known as |chiplets.| Each chiplet performs a specific function, and when combined, they create a powerful, efficient system that outperforms traditional SoCs.

Benefits of SOC Chiplets

  • Scalability: SOC Chiplets allow for easy scaling of a system. Need more processing power? Simply add more chiplets.
  • Efficiency: By integrating specific functions onto smaller, dedicated chiplets, power consumption is significantly reduced, making SOC Chiplets more energy-efficient.
  • Reliability: With chiplets designed for specific tasks, there is a higher level of reliability, as the risk of a single point of failure is minimized.
  • Cost-Effectiveness: SOC Chiplets can reduce the overall cost of a system by optimizing the use of resources and reducing waste.

Challenges and Future Outlook

While SOC Chiplets offer numerous benefits, there are challenges that need to be addressed. Inter-chiplet communication and compatibility are two major concerns. Additionally, the complexity of designing and manufacturing these chiplets can be daunting.

Despite these challenges, the future of SOC Chiplets looks promising. As research and development continue to progress, we can expect to see more efficient and powerful systems being developed.
